matplotlib中文可视化
提示:这里可以添加本文要记录的大概内容:
SimHei黑体下载链接
链接:https://pan.baidu.com/s/1fP-9Q1KyF0fSQbKj77q1Mg
提取码:ht8m
1.进入下面目录->将洗净切好的simhei.tff 文件 拷贝到下面的路径下
cd /home/yyy/anaconda3/lib/python3.7/site-packages/matplotlib/mpl-data/fonts
2.编辑 /home/yyy/anaconda3/lib/python3.7/site-packages/matplotlib/mpl-data/matplotlibrc
font.family : sans-serif
font.sans-serif : SimHei, Bitstream Vera Sans, Lucida Grande, Verdana, Geneva, Lucid, Arial, Helvetica, Avant Garde, sans-serif
axes.unicode_minus,将True改为False,作用就是解决负号’-'显示为方块的问题
3.删除缓存配置
cd /home/yyy/.cache
rm -rf matplotlib/fontlist-v310.json
主要是删除.cache里的fontlist-v310.json
plt.rcParams['font.sans-serif'] = ['SimHei'] mpl.rcParams['axes.unicode_minus'] = False
待更新